Generic 5 axis shift_90_s


Recommended Posts

Just wanted to make sure, but if my rotaxis/rodir look like this

 

#Primary axis angle description (in machine base terms)

#With nutating (mtype 3-5) the nutating axis must be the XY plane

rotaxis1$ = vecx #Zero vecx

rotdir1$ = vecy #Direction vecy

 

#Secondary axis angle description (in machine base terms)

#With nutating (mtype 3-5) the nutating axis and this plane normal

#are aligned to calculate the secondary angle

rotaxis2$ = vecz #Zero vecz

rotdir2$ = vecx #Direction vecx

 

Then my  shift_90_s should be a -1 one correct?

 

#Secondary shift (determines position and angle calculation)

#plane correction 90 degree shift case (plus or minus)

#used when secondary plane is defined perp to primary zero

#EX. P - vecx, vecy S - vecz, vecy

shift_90_s : -1 #Shift pos.=1, neg.=-1

 

Also was wondering if there was a way using the generic 5 axis post or mastercam to force my secondary axis to go to the negative side.

i.e. instead of rotating to C0, A30. Rotate to C180, A-30.

Not sure when I would ever use this. Was just curious if it was possible.
